Exploring the Mechanics of Tactile Switches Over
To recognize exactly how responsive buttons enhance customer experience, it is necessary to look into their mechanics. Responsive switches run through a mechanism that customers can feel and hear when a key is pressed. This is attained by including a tiny dome or bump within the button, which creates resistance at a details point in the keypress path. As soon as this point is exceeded, the resistance paves the way, producing a recognizable 'click.' This physical experience is essential as it supplies prompt physical comments to the user, verifying that the input has actually been made without requiring to trigger the button completely.
The building and construction of these buttons varies, yet typical products include steel for the get in touches with and rubber or silicone for the tactile dome - tactile switches. These elements are engineered to hold up against millions of cycles, ensuring longevity and constant performance gradually. Comparing Tactile and Non-Tactile Customer Interfaces
Exactly how do responsive interface compare to their non-tactile equivalents? The key distinction hinges on the responses offered to individuals. Responsive interfaces, such as those with physical switches or textured surfaces, use immediate physical responses through touch. Non-tactile user interfaces, like those with level touchscreens, rely on visual or acoustic comments, which might not be as prompt or without effort processed.
The selection in between tactile and non-tactile interfaces typically depends upon the application's context and customer needs. Responsive user interfaces are invaluable in situations requiring procedure without straight line of sight, such as driving or in specific industrial settings. On the other hand, non-tactile user interfaces can be remarkable in tidy or sterile settings where physical buttons may nurture contaminants.
